    Job Duties


    Work as part of a collaborative DevOps team providing ongoing technical support and improvements across all Forrester applications and infrastructure.

    This includes production and preproduction environments ensuring we meet the necessary SLAs regarding a system's availability, performance, and reliability.
    Collaborate with various team members from across the organization, primarily in the technology management and product divisions.
    Contribute to the continuous improvement of DevOps implementation processes and tools to achieve greater security, efficiency, maintainability.
    Participate in all stages of infrastructure provisioning, from POC to production launch and support.
    Assist with the implementation of security best practices and initiatives at all levels of the systems infrastructure.
    Adhere with SRE (Site Reliability Engineer) principles/pillars. Ensure maximum uptime and stability of cloud and on-premises environments, including production, staging, testing, and development environments.
    Apply the latest OS and security patches ensuring the compatibility of underlying running application.
    Participate in the disaster recovery/business continuity (DRBC) routine exercises.
    Handle help desk and JIRA tickets and mitigate any production issues.
    Ensure accurate knowledge base documentation in a timely manner.

    Manage and optimize unified logging system and APM (Application Performance Management) monitoring tools and constantly reduce the MTTR (Mean Time to Recovery).

    Provide 24/7 mission-critical production support – including being available for on-site issue remediation as necessary.

    Job Requirements


    Employer will accept a Bachelor's degree or foreign equivalent in Computer Engineering, Computer Science, Technology, or related field and 4 years of experience in the job offered or in a related occupation.

    Must also have four years of related work experience involving each of the following:

    Working with secure web app deployments;
    Experience working on Linux distributions including CentOS or Ubuntu;
    Using Continuous Integration/Continuous Delivery (CI/CD), Jenkins, Git and Github;
    Demonstrated knowledge of web application programming languages including Java (SpringBoot framework), JavaScript or NodeJS;
    Working collaboratively with various applications development teams throughout the organization to resolve problems;
    Demonstrated familiarity with the interaction among applications and search engines, in-memory data store (Redis) and messaging systems including ActiveMQ or Kafka;
    Participating in the design and execution of all levels of automated testing, including unit, functional, load and performance including integration with the CI process; and
    Using artifact repositories (Nexus) and code scanning tools to find bugs and vulnerabilities (SonarQube).

    Must also have two years of related work experience involving each of the following:

    Working with containerized Microservices delivered with OpenShift or Kubernetes;
    Working with Application Performance Management (Dynatrace or Datadog) and Monitoring tools (SumoLogic) and proactive incident management (PagerDuty);
    Scripting skills using Shell or Python; and
    Designing, building, maintaining, migrating, tuning, administering, supporting, and solving problems in complex applications environments.
